BMW Visit Biblical Ministries Worldwide is a church-planting mission organization that serves independent churches. BMW missionaries began church planting in Ireland in the mid 1970’s. The first of this month, we traveled to Georgia to meet with the field director and talk about  possibly joining their team. We were blessed by BMW’s kind hospitality and encouragement to us. We are prayerfully considering joining the BMW team and would appreciate your prayers for wisdom and guidance.
